The scores on a standardized test are normally distributed with a mean of 80 and standard

deviation of 5. What test score is 0.9 standard deviations above the mean?

1 Answer

1 vote

Answer:

84.5

Explanation:

Given :

Mean μ = 80

Standard deviation, σ = 5

Z = number of standard deviations from the mean, Z = 0.9

Teat score, x

Using the Zscore formula :

Zscore = (x - μ) / σ

Plugging in our values :

0.9 = (x - 80) / 5

Cross multiply

0.9 * 5 = x - 80

4.5 = x - 80

4.5 + 80 = x

x = 84.5

Test score = 84.5
